NOTABILITY

Not`a*bil"i*ty, n.; pl. Notabilities. Etym: [Cf. F. notabilité .]

1. Quality of being notable.

2. A notable, or remarkable, person or thing; a person of note. "Parisian notabilities" Carlyle.

3. A notable saying. [Obs.] Chaucer.

Coffee Trivia

According to Guinness World Records, the most massive cup of coffee contained 22,739.14 liters and was created by AlcaldĂ­a Municipal de ChinchinĂĄ (Colombia) at Parque de BolĂ­var, ChinchinĂĄ, Caldas, Colombia, on 15 June 2019. Fifty people worked for more than a month to build this giant cup. The drink prepared was Arabic coffee.
